Pleasantly surprised

15 foot seas not withstanding on the last day - this was a very good cruise.  First time with Royal Caribbean.  Ship was huge, but beautiful and well run. We've used Carnival (never again) and Princess (amazing). RC was definitely on the Princess scale!

Food was good - not exceptional.  Ate dinner in main dining room each night.

Service was top notch throughout the entire ship.

Entertainment was quite good and there was always plenty to do.  

Unexpected pleasant surprises - Comedian was actually hysterical.  Ice Skating show was incredible.

Critique - We would have liked was the ability to borrow cards or board games when we wanted some quiet family time.  Were able to buy cards on board, but never found any board games.

Bingo was prohibitively expensive.  Lower charge would have resulted in more participation - meaning their net profit would've probably been the same with more passengers happily participating.

*Not thrilled with the extra cost associated with some things (activities, certain menu items in the main dining room [lobster for instance], ship tour, etc.) - we found none of these costs to be 'nominal' so we chose not to partake in any of them. 

 

* realize this might be industry standard now and not just reflective of Royal Caribbean.

Cozumel, Mexico

Went on Mayan Ruins - Island Overview with Cesar. He was fascinating and amazing! Hand downs best guide and excursion we've ever had. We really weren't expecting much - but am pleased to say that if we were expecting a phenomenal excursion - our expectations still would have been exceeded. Pretty sure it was CESAR himself that earned this rating. (His assistant, Armando was also good.)

Go to the ice skating show, even if ice skating is not particularly your thing. Rocky seas mean show will be cancelled for skaters' safety (you'll understand if you see the show) so make sure to go to the first possible show.
